How to Reduce Expenses in a Company?

Running a business is an extremely tiring and meticulous task that involves micromanaging each and every operation for optimal growth and can be overwhelming at times. Regardless of the scale of any business the most critical yet often overlooked area is cost control. Whether you’re a startup striving to break even or a well established enterprise looking to improve profitability, knowing how to reduce expenses in a company can make a significant difference in the success of your business. Reducing business expenses doesn’t necessarily mean cutting costs. In fact, strategic expense management can increase operational efficiency, free up capital for innovation, and ultimately lead to stronger financial stability. 

Following is a list of various smart approaches to keep your business costs in check without any obstacles in your growth. Let’s explore practical, intelligent, and sustainable strategies for reducing business expenses without compromising productivity and quality. 

  • Conduct a Comprehensive Audit: Before thinking about making meaningful expense cuts the first thing to do is to understand where your money is going. A thorough audit is crucial at this point as it reveals patterns, redundant expenses, and opportunities for optimization. There are a few important things which should be considered while evaluation and they include fixed vs. variable costs, recurring subscriptions or software licenses, vendor and supplier contract and utility and energy usage. Once you develop a timeline for routinely auditing and classifying your spending, you can clearly see the potential for saving. This first stage is key to learning how to cut costs in a business in a sustainable and efficient manner.
  • Embrace Remote or Hybrid Work Models: The recent rise in remote work has redefined the concept of an office or workplace. Companies that adopt flexible work arrangements often save significantly on rent, utilities, office supplies, and even insurance. Adopting a hybrid work model if not going completely remote means you can reduce office space costs and lower employee commuting and travel expenses. Additionally it can also minimize energy consumption in office buildings. Remote work is a smart, employee-friendly way to cut costs while improving work-life balance which suits both the employer and the employees.
  • Optimize Supplier and Vendor Agreements: The key to cutting costs in a business is frequently to negotiate more wisely rather than put in more effort. Keep your suppliers competitive, and don’t be afraid to look into other options if the price doesn’t match the value. Businesses often fall into the trap of sticking with the same vendors out of habit. But regularly reviewing contracts and negotiating better deals is a powerful way to reduce costs.
  • Go Paperless and Automate Repetitive Tasks: Administrative costs may be decreased and operations can be streamlined with the use of solutions like accounting software, CRM platforms, and automated marketing tools. Furthermore, labor, storage, and printing expenses can be greatly reduced by switching from manual, paper-based procedures to digital ones. A few areas to automate include invoicing and billing, payroll and HR processes, email marketing, customer follow ups and inventory management.
  • Reduce Energy Consumption: Energy audits are inexpensive and often reveal small changes that can lead to large savings. It’s another effective, long-term solution in your journey to learn how to reduce expenses in a company. A significant portion of monthly costs may be attributed to utility bills, particularly for medium-sized to large offices. Shifting towards energy efficient practices as well as equipment may reduce costs significantly.
  • Rethink Marketing and Advertising Strategies: By being more strategic with your marketing, you can spend less and achieve better results. Instead of pouring money into broad or ineffective campaigns, businesses can focus on data-driven, cost-effective strategies that deliver measurable ROI. Marketing is undoubtedly essential but it doesn’t have to be expensive and learning how to reduce expenses in a company also involves optimizing every penny spent, especially on growth efforts like advertising.
  • Outsource Non-Core Functions: Attempting to handle everything internally may result in excessive overhead. It is frequently more cost-effective to outsource non-core services, particularly if your business is small or expanding. It is important to consider functions like cybersecurity and IT assistance, bookkeeping and accounting, content production, graphic design and customer support when thinking about outsourcing. Outsourcing is one of the best ways to save costs in a business since it allows you to access specialized knowledge without the long-term commitment of recruiting full-time employees.
  • Empower Employees to Cut Costs: When employees are encouraged to think frugally, the collective effort can lead to major savings. Think about involving your team through implementing a suggestion program for cost-saving ideas. Additionally you can also reward departments that reduce spending without sacrificing performance. Furthermore, conducting workshops on budgeting and efficiency can also be helpful. When staff at all levels understand how to reduce expenses in a company, they become more mindful and more invested in smart decision-making.
  • Lease Instead of Buy: Large purchases like cars, office supplies, or machines might deplete your funds up front. Leasing may be a more cost-effective choice, particularly for items that depreciate quickly. The benefits of leasing don’t just include reduced starting expenses and simpler maintenance and improvements but also extend to decreased downtime and repair expenses. Leasing also aids in budgeting that is more consistent. Although leasing isn’t always less expensive, it’s often considered a terrific approach to manage cash flow while still having access to the equipment you need.
  • Monitor KPIs and Budget in Real Time: You can’t manage what you don’t measure. Using real-time dashboards and regularly monitoring key financial indicators helps you stay agile and catch issues before they become costly. One of the most important aspects of how to reduce expenses in a company is keeping financial visibility at the center of your operations.

Concluding Thoughts

Reducing business expenses isn’t about slashing budgets and sacrificing quality. It’s about finding smarter, leaner ways to operate so your company stays resilient, profitable, and primed for growth. When done right, cost-cutting becomes a strategy for sustainability, not scarcity. Whether you’re adjusting your vendor contracts, switching to energy-efficient practices, or automating key processes, every step contributes to the journey toward better financial efficiency starting with awareness, continuing with action, and thriving through consistency.
